In this UPDATED edition of the National Curriculum for
England for Key Stages 1 and 2, you will find full
programmes of study for all eleven original primary subjects
plus three new subjects: Relationships Education; Relationships
and Sex Education; and Health Education (to be taught
in English schools in September 2020). The National Curriculum
for England sets out the framework for the national curriculum
at key stages 1 and 2. This statutory guidance includes information
about the school curriculum and the national curriculum.

The aims for the national curriculum
Statements on
inclusion, and on pupils' competence in numeracy and maths, language
and literacy across the school
Programmes of study
for KS1 and KS2 for all the subjects that are taught at these
key stages.
